Bode fingerprinting for characterizations and failure detections in processing chamber

A non-transitory computer-readable storage medium stores instructions, which when executed by a processing device of a diagnostic server, cause the processing device to perform certain operations. The operations include receiving, from a processing chamber, (i) measurement values of a combined signal that is based on an injection of an alternating signal wave onto a first output signal of a controller of the processing chamber, and (ii) measurement values of a second output signal of the controller that incorporates feedback from the processing chamber. The operations further include generating, based on the measurement values of the combined signal and the measurement values of the second output signal of the controller, a baseline bode fingerprint pertaining to a state associated with the processing chamber. The operations further include storing, in computer storage, the baseline bode fingerprint to be used in performing diagnostics of the processing chamber.

A mass flow sensor is provided with reduced zero point fluctuation, and a mass flow meter and a mass flow controller using the mass flow sensor, the mass flow sensor comprising a U-shaped flow path passage in which a fluid flows from first end to a second end, having a bottom portion and two straight portions connecting the bottom portion to the ends, a first thermal resistor wound around one of the straight portions, a second thermal resistor wound around the same straight portion as the first thermal resistor and provided away from the first thermal resistor toward the second end, and a heat dissipating portion provided so as to be in contact with the flow path passage on the side opposite to the second thermal resistor across the first thermal resistor.

Device and method for monitoring material flow parameters along a passage

Described herein is a device (1) for measuring parameters of a material (3) flowing along a passage (5), the passage having two longitudinally spaced apart ends and transverse sides defined by one or more sidewalls (7, 9). The device (1) includes a laser source (15) positioned at a first location within or adjacent a side of the passage (5) and configured to generate a laser beam (17) at one or more predetermined frequencies. A beam projection element (21, 27) projects the laser beam (17) transversely across the passage (5) to irradiate the material (3) within a measuring zone (19). The measuring zone (19) includes a transverse region extending greater than 50% of the width of the passage (5). An optical imaging device (29) is positioned at a second location within or adjacent the passage (5) and configured to capture images of backscattered light from material (3) within the measuring zone (19). A processor (41) is in communication with the optical imaging device (29) and is configured to process the captured images and perform a scattering analysis to determine parameters of the material (3) through the passage (5).

AUTOMATIC MONITORING OF SMELT FLOW EXITING A RECOVERY BOILER

A system for automatic monitoring of smelt flow exiting a recovery boiler based on optical information. A processor is used to read at least one stationarily imaged video sequence, comprising digital image frames, including an area under examination representing at least part of the smelt flow exiting the recovery boiler. The processor is used to identify, in the area under examination, an area distinguishable based on colour and/or intensity information. The processor is used to determine, based on the identified distinguishable area, a monitored flow property of the smelt flow.

ENHANCED SUPERCRITICAL FLUID MEASUREMENT WITH VIBRATORY SENSORS

A method for inferring an inferred speed of sound of a flow fluid is disclosed. The method is conducted by a computer system (200) having a processor (210) and a memory (220), the processor (210) configured to execute instructions from the memory (220) and store data in the memory (220), the memory (220) having a SoS inference module (202). The method includes inferring, by the SoS inference module (202), the inferred speed of sound of the flow fluid based on an inferential relationship between a measured density of the flow fluid and the inferred speed of sound of the flow fluid.

Methods and Apparatus for Pressure Based Mass Flow Ratio Control

A system and method for dividing a single mass flow into secondary flows of desired ratios to total flow. Each secondary flow line includes a pressure drop element, an absolute pressure sensor and a differential pressure sensor. The nonlinear relationship between flow and pressures can be transformed into a function of the absolute and differential pressures that has a linear relationship with the flow.
